Women’s Soccer: Breaking Barriers and Building Empires

The world of soccer has witnessed a remarkable transformation over the past few decades, particularly in women’s soccer. As visibility and opportunities continue to grow, women are not just breaking barriers—they’re building empires in sports. This article explores the evolution of women’s soccer and its significant impact on society.

The Growth of Women's Leagues

Women’s leagues are rapidly expanding globally, with new competitions emerging in various countries. The establishment of professional leagues, such as the NWSL in the United States and the FA Women's Super League in England, has provided players with a platform to showcase their skills and pursue careers in soccer.

Major Tournaments and Visibility

Major tournaments like the FIFA Women’s World Cup have significantly increased awareness and interest in women’s soccer. Record-breaking attendance and viewership demonstrate that fans are eager to support female athletes and witness their journeys.

Inspiring Role Models

Players like Megan Rapinoe, Alex Morgan, and Sam Kerr have become role models for aspiring soccer players. Their advocacy for equality and representation in sports has opened doors for future generations, encouraging young girls to pursue their dreams on and off the field.

Breaking Stereotypes and Advocacy

Women’s soccer challenges stereotypes and misconceptions about female athletes. Through advocacy and activism, players are addressing issues such as pay inequality and lack of resources, paving the way for change within sports.

Building a Community

The growth of women’s soccer has also fostered a sense of community among players and fans alike. From grassroots initiatives to professional leagues, the support network is crucial in promoting longevity and success in the sport.

Conclusion: A Bright Future Ahead

As women’s soccer continues to thrive, the barriers that once limited female athletes are being dismantled. The rise of women’s soccer marks a critical chapter in sports history, and with ongoing support and visibility, the future looks incredibly promising.
